首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从目录中删除某些txt文件的脚本不会删除这些文件

的原因是脚本中没有包含删除文件的操作。脚本只是用来定位和选择要删除的文件,但没有实际执行删除操作的代码。

脚本通常由一系列命令组成,用于自动化执行特定任务。在这种情况下,脚本可能包含以下步骤:

  1. 遍历目录:脚本会遍历指定目录下的所有文件和子目录。
  2. 选择文件:脚本会判断每个文件的扩展名是否为txt,如果是,则将其添加到待删除文件列表中。
  3. 执行删除操作:在这个问答内容中,脚本没有包含删除文件的操作,因此不会删除这些文件。

要实现删除文件的功能,可以在脚本中添加以下代码:

代码语言:txt
复制
import os

directory = '/path/to/directory'  # 替换为目标目录的路径

# 遍历目录
for root, dirs, files in os.walk(directory):
    for file in files:
        if file.endswith('.txt'):
            file_path = os.path.join(root, file)
            os.remove(file_path)  # 删除文件

上述代码使用Python语言实现了删除目录中所有txt文件的功能。你可以将/path/to/directory替换为实际的目录路径。执行该脚本后,所有符合条件的txt文件将被删除。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云对象存储(COS):提供高可靠、低成本的云端存储服务,适用于存储和处理任意类型的文件数据。详情请参考:腾讯云对象存储(COS)
  • 云服务器(CVM):提供弹性、安全、稳定的云服务器,可满足不同规模和业务需求。详情请参考:云服务器(CVM)
  • 云数据库 MySQL 版(TencentDB for MySQL):提供高性能、可扩展的云数据库服务,适用于各种规模的应用。详情请参考:云数据库 MySQL 版(TencentDB for MySQL)
  • 腾讯云安全组:提供网络访问控制的安全组服务,用于保护云服务器和云数据库等资源的网络安全。详情请参考:腾讯云安全组
  • 腾讯云人工智能:提供丰富的人工智能服务和解决方案,包括图像识别、语音识别、自然语言处理等。详情请参考:腾讯云人工智能
  • 物联网通信(IoT Hub):提供稳定、安全、高效的物联网设备连接和通信服务,支持海量设备接入和数据传输。详情请参考:物联网通信(IoT Hub)
  • 移动推送(信鸽):提供消息推送服务,帮助开发者实现消息推送和用户管理。详情请参考:移动推送(信鸽)
  • 腾讯云对象存储(COS):提供高可靠、低成本的云端存储服务,适用于存储和处理任意类型的文件数据。详情请参考:腾讯云对象存储(COS)
  • 腾讯云区块链服务(Tencent Blockchain):提供稳定、高性能的区块链服务,支持多种区块链应用场景。详情请参考:腾讯云区块链服务(Tencent Blockchain)
  • 腾讯云虚拟专用网络(VPC):提供安全、灵活的云上网络环境,用于构建复杂的网络架构和隔离不同业务的网络环境。详情请参考:腾讯云虚拟专用网络(VPC)
  • 腾讯云直播(CSS):提供高可用、低延迟的直播服务,适用于各种直播场景和规模。详情请参考:腾讯云直播(CSS)
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

java 删除目录下所有文件_Java删除文件目录目录下所有文件方法实例

大家好,又见面了,我是你们朋友全栈君。 前言 本文主要实现功能是删除某个目录目录所有子目录文件,涉及到知识点:File.delete()用于删除“某个文件或者空目录”!...所以要删除某个目录及其中所有文件和子目录,要进行递归删除。...directory: ” + dir); } else { System.out.println(“Failed to delete empty directory: ” + dir); } } /** * 递归删除目录所有文件及子目录下所有文件...* @param dir 将要删除文件目录 * @return boolean Returns “true” if all deletions were successful. * If a deletion...static boolean deleteDir(File dir) { if (dir.isDirectory()) { String[] children = dir.list(); //递归删除目录目录

3.4K30

如何删除 Linux 文件目录

在 Linux 系统,有时我们需要删除文件目录。空文件目录不包含任何内容,它们可能是我们意外创建或者是不再需要。...本文将详细介绍如何在 Linux 删除文件目录,同时提供多个实际示例,以便您能够轻松地完成这个任务。...以下是一些示例:删除名为 empty.txt 文件:rm empty.txt删除位于 /tmp 目录下名为 test.txt 文件:rm /tmp/test.txt删除当前目录下所有以 .txt...如果目录不为空,您需要使用 rm 命令结合适当参数来删除非空目录删除非空目录如果您需要删除非空目录,可以使用 rm 命令 -r 或 -rf 参数。这些参数告诉 rm 命令递归地删除目录及其内容。...请确保您选择正确目录并备份重要数据。结论通过本文指导,您已经学会了如何删除 Linux 文件目录。无论是删除文件还是空目录,您都可以使用 rm 命令和 rmdir 命令来轻松完成任务。

33830

如何删除 Linux 文件目录

在 Linux 系统,有时我们需要删除文件目录。空文件目录不包含任何内容,它们可能是我们意外创建或者是不再需要。...本文将详细介绍如何在 Linux 删除文件目录,同时提供多个实际示例,以便您能够轻松地完成这个任务。...以下是一些示例:删除名为 empty.txt 文件:rm empty.txt删除位于 /tmp 目录下名为 test.txt 文件:rm /tmp/test.txt删除当前目录下所有以 .txt...如果目录不为空,您需要使用 rm 命令结合适当参数来删除非空目录删除非空目录如果您需要删除非空目录,可以使用 rm 命令 -r 或 -rf 参数。这些参数告诉 rm 命令递归地删除目录及其内容。...请确保您选择正确目录并备份重要数据。结论通过本文指导,您已经学会了如何删除 Linux 文件目录。无论是删除文件还是空目录,您都可以使用 rm 命令和 rmdir 命令来轻松完成任务。

29200

如何在Linux删除目录所有文件

在Linux操作系统删除目录所有文件是一项常见任务。无论是清理不需要文件还是准备删除整个目录,正确地删除目录所有文件是重要。...本文将详细介绍如何在Linux删除目录所有文件,包括使用常见命令和技巧进行操作。删除目录所有文件在Linux,有几种方法可以删除目录所有文件。...使用 -r 选项可以递归地删除目录及其子目录文件。...方法四:使用 find 命令和 xargs选项另一种删除目录下所有文件方法是使用find命令结合xargs选项。xargs命令可以标准输入接收参数,并将其传递给其他命令。...总结正确地删除目录所有文件是Linux系统常见任务之一。

15K40

如何在git删除指定文件目录

部分场景,我们会希望删除远程仓库(比如GitHub)目录文件。...具体操作 拉取远程Repo到本地(如果已经在本地,可以略过) $ git clone xxxxxx 在本地仓库删除文件 $ git rm 我文件 在本地仓库删除文件夹 $ git rm -r...我文件夹/ 此处-r表示递归所有子目录,如果你要删除,是空文件夹,此处可以不用带上-r。...提交代码 $ git commit -m"我修改" 推送到远程仓库(比如GitHub) $ git push origin xxxxxx 补充: git rm 查看git rm说明文档: $ git...-n, --dry-run 演习 -q, --quiet 不列出删除文件 --cached 只索引区删除 -f, --force 忽略文件更新状态检查 -r 允许递归删除 --ignore-unmatch

3.4K20

python 删除文件、清空目录方法总

()) os.unlink("aa.txt") # 删除目录 print "删除目录为 : %s" %os.listdir(os.getcwd()) 执行以上程序输出结果为: 目录为: [...'a1.txt','aa.txt','resume.doc'] 删除目录为 : [ 'a1.txt','resume.doc' ] 其他总结 1、remove() 同 unlink() 功能是一样...在Windows系统删除一个正在使用文件,将抛出异常。...在Unix目录记录被删除,但文件存储还在。 #使用os.unlink()和os.remove()来删除文件 #!...: 这个需求很简单:需要在执行某些代码前清空指定文件夹,如果直接用os.remove(),可能出现因文件夹中文件被占用而无法删除,解决方法也很简单,先强制删除文件夹,再重新建同名文件夹即可: import

11.4K10

效率工具:强大批量删除文件脚本

最近打包服务器上apk包又增多了,每次手动rm操作过于麻烦,于是花了几分钟写了一个可以对指定目录下根据最后修改时间和通配符匹配进行批量删除脚本。...将这个脚本加入crontab之后,以后就再也不用担心多余安装包占用磁盘空间了。 简短代码 1 2 3 4 5 6 7 8 9 #!.../tmp目录,所有最后修改时间为3天前apk文件,我们只需要这样执行。...1 ruby removeOldFiles.rb "/tmp/*.apk" 3 为什么第一个参数使用双引号 第一个参数为包含通配符路径,在shell存在一个工具就是glob会将包含通配符路径匹配到具体文件...如何遍历文件包含子目录 比如我们想遍历/tmp/abc/def.txt 我们可以使用/tmp/**/.txt即可

1.9K20

python删除某个目录文件方法

python删除某个目录文件夹及文件方法: #!...listdir()方法语法格式如下: os.listdir(path) os.remove() 方法用于删除指定路径文件。如果指定路径是一个目录,将抛出OSError。...remove()方法语法格式如下: os.remove(path) shutil.rmtree() 表示递归删除文件夹下所有子文件夹和子文件。 内容扩展: #!...其中shutil是一个高层次文件操作模块。True参数表示ignore_errors(忽略拷贝时候错误)。 类似于高级API,而且主要强大之处在于其对文件复制与删除操作更是比较支持好。...以上就是python删除某个目录文件方法详细内容,更多关于python如何删除某个目录文件资料请关注ZaLou.Cn其它相关文章!

5.2K10
领券